chrome-location experimental

Approximates the current location of Google Chrome on your system.

Originally sourced from karma-chrome-launcher.

Usage

NPM

location = require('chrome-location')

Returns the path to Google Chrome as a string.

CLI Usage

Remember to use quotes as chrome's path usually has spaces in it.

> "`chrome-location`"
